Summary
Give rice some extra zip with this Asian-inspired dish.This recipe is from the new "Martha Stewart's Dinner at Home" cookbook.Photo credit: Kate Sears
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ons safflower or other neutral-tasting oil
- 1 cup coarsely chopped napa cabbage (1/4 head)
- 2 teaspoons peeled and minced fresh ginger
- 1 small garlic clove, minced
- 1 cup long-grain brown rice
- Coarse salt
- 1 1/2 cups water
- 2 teaspoons rice wine vinegar (unseasoned)
- 1 tablespoon sesame seeds
